摘要
票根app是票根一款專門用于票務管理和購票的移動應用。本文將詳細介紹票根app的發(fā)票開發(fā)過程,并提供相關背景信息。根全通過這篇文章,新發(fā)現(xiàn)讀者可以對票根app有一個清晰的票根認識,并了解它在票務領域的發(fā)票重要性。
一、根全用戶需求分析
用戶界面設計
票根app的新發(fā)現(xiàn)用戶界面需要簡潔、直觀、票根易于操作。發(fā)票對于購票流程,根全用戶應該能夠輕松地瀏覽演出列表、新發(fā)現(xiàn)選擇相應的票根演出并支付。
另外,發(fā)票用戶界面需要支持搜索功能,根全用戶可以根據(jù)關鍵詞或者演出類型進行搜索,以便快速找到所需的演出信息。
最后,用戶界面還需要提供個人用戶信息管理功能,用戶可以注冊、登錄、查看訂單和修改個人信息。
功能需求分析
票根app需要支持多個功能,包括演出列表展示、演出詳情查看、座位選擇、支付功能、訂單管理等。
在演出列表展示方面,票根app應該能夠按照時間、地點、演出類型等進行排序和篩選,方便用戶快速找到感興趣的演出。
在座位選擇方面,票根app需要提供票價和座位圖,并標注已被其他用戶選擇的座位,方便用戶選擇自己滿意的座位。
在支付功能方面,用戶可以選擇多種支付方式,如支付寶、微信、銀聯(lián)等,以提高支付的便捷性。
在訂單管理方面,用戶可以查看自己的歷史訂單、退票和修改訂單信息。
性能需求分析
票根app需要具備較高的性能,以確保用戶在使用過程中的流暢體驗。
首先,票根app需要支持大量并發(fā)用戶,尤其是在演出開始前的高峰期,要能夠應對用戶同時購票的需求。
其次,票根app需要保證數(shù)據(jù)的及時更新和準確性,確保用戶獲取到最新的演出信息和座位選擇。
最后,票根app需要具備良好的穩(wěn)定性和安全性,以保護用戶賬戶和支付信息的安全。
技術實現(xiàn)方案
針對以上需求,票根app的開發(fā)可以采用React Native技術進行跨平臺開發(fā)。這樣可以減少工作量并能夠在多個平臺上同時發(fā)布。
另外,可以使用Node.js作為后端技術,實現(xiàn)數(shù)據(jù)的存儲、處理和傳輸。同時,使用第三方支付API,實現(xiàn)支付功能。
最后,可以使用云服務器進行部署,以提高系統(tǒng)的穩(wěn)定性和安全性。
結論
本文對票根app的開發(fā)進行了詳細的闡述。通過用戶需求分析,我們了解到票根app需要具備清晰簡潔的用戶界面、多個實用功能、良好的性能和穩(wěn)定性。在技術實現(xiàn)方面,我們可以采用React Native和Node.js進行跨平臺開發(fā),并借助云服務器提高系統(tǒng)的穩(wěn)定性和安全性。通過票根app的開發(fā),可以提高用戶購票體驗,并促進票務管理的便捷化。未來的研究方向可以考慮進一步優(yōu)化用戶界面和提升系統(tǒng)性能,以提供更好的用戶體驗。